package de.waypointaudio.license
import org.json.JSONArray
import org.json.JSONObject
/**
* v2.5.20 — Kanonische JSON-Serialisierung, kompatibel zum Python-Tool
* (`canonical_json_bytes`):
* - Keys lexikografisch sortiert.
* - Trennzeichen ohne Whitespace: "," / ":".
* - `ensure_ascii=False` ⇒ Unicode-Strings werden nicht escapet, ausser den
* minimal nötigen JSON-Escapes (`\"`, `\\`, Steuerzeichen < 0x20).
* - `null` für JSON-Null; `JSONObject.NULL` und Kotlin-`null` gleich behandelt.
*
* Diese kanonische Form ist die Eingabe für die ECDSA-P256-SHA256-Signatur.
*/
internal object CanonicalJson {
fun encode(value: Any?): String {
val sb = StringBuilder()
appendValue(sb, value)
return sb.toString()
}
private fun appendValue(sb: StringBuilder, value: Any?) {
when {
value == null || value === JSONObject.NULL -> sb.append("null")
value is Boolean -> sb.append(if (value) "true" else "false")
value is Number -> appendNumber(sb, value)
value is String -> appendString(sb, value)
value is JSONObject -> appendObject(sb, value)
value is JSONArray -> appendArray(sb, value)
else -> appendString(sb, value.toString())
}
}
private fun appendObject(sb: StringBuilder, obj: JSONObject) {
val keys = obj.keys().asSequence().toList().sorted()
sb.append('{')
for ((index, key) in keys.withIndex()) {
if (index > 0) sb.append(',')
appendString(sb, key)
sb.append(':')
appendValue(sb, obj.opt(key))
}
sb.append('}')
}
private fun appendArray(sb: StringBuilder, arr: JSONArray) {
sb.append('[')
for (i in 0 until arr.length()) {
if (i > 0) sb.append(',')
appendValue(sb, arr.opt(i))
}
sb.append(']')
}
private fun appendNumber(sb: StringBuilder, n: Number) {
when (n) {
is Int, is Long, is Short, is Byte -> sb.append(n.toString())
is Double -> {
if (n.isNaN() || n.isInfinite()) {
sb.append("null")
} else if (n == n.toLong().toDouble()) {
sb.append(n.toLong().toString())
} else {
sb.append(n.toString())
}
}
is Float -> appendNumber(sb, n.toDouble())
else -> sb.append(n.toString())
}
}
private fun appendString(sb: StringBuilder, s: String) {
sb.append('"')
for (c in s) {
when (c.code) {
0x22 -> sb.append("\\\"")
0x5C -> sb.append("\\\\")
0x08 -> sb.append("\\b")
0x0C -> sb.append("\\f")
0x0A -> sb.append("\\n")
0x0D -> sb.append("\\r")
0x09 -> sb.append("\\t")
else -> {
val code = c.code
if (code < 0x20) {
sb.append("\\u%04x".format(code))
} else {
sb.append(c)
}
}
}
}
sb.append('"')
}
}
